About The Position

Summary: The Procurement and Facilities Manager is responsible for agency procurement and requisition functions in the acquisition of goods and services and overall management of the agency’s facilities. Essential duties and responsibilities include the following: Responsible for periodic reviews and proposed changes to the Internal Purchasing Procedures. Establish and maintain procedures and policies for the procurement of all goods and services. Performs cost analysis for the procurement of items, and analyzes vendor performance. Maintain product and services information, supply information, and acquisition records. Makes recommendations and provides technical guidance and training concerning products and services available from various vendors. Coordinates with Agency staff, if required, the selection of products for purchase by testing, observing, or comparing items, values, and prior performance. Process purchase requests, prepares contracts, writes and/or reviews technical specifications for the purchase of equipment, supplies, materials, and services, insuring the items or services are purchased in accordance with the agency Purchasing Procedures and within the Agency’s established budget. Ensure compliance in the competitive contracting process with agency Purchasing Procedures. Advises Agency personnel on purchasing conformance and monitors policies for the administration of multiple state contracts. Utilize the Office of Management and Enterprise Services (OMES) Statewide contracts for acquisitions as necessary. Responsible for researching and drafting resolutions to the Board of Trustees for acquisitions as required for any changes in the Internal Purchasing Procedures. Responsible for the administration of procurement-related accounting activities within the Agency’s accounting software, including but not limited to purchase orders, account coding, PCARD transactions, and related reviews. Responsible for the secure storage area for Agency assets. This includes the facilitation of asset movements to and from the storage area, the application of asset tags to new assets when required, confirmation of the completion of the Asset Control form, and communications with the Bond accountant. Management of the Agency’s facilities and campus: Responsible for the overall maintenance and repair of all company facilities, including HVAC, electrical, plumbing, and structural systems. This includes scheduling setup and performance of routine maintenance functions (HVAC system checks and filter changes, plumbing inspections, landscaping, lubricating machinery, exterior maintenance structural checks and cleaning, confirmation doors, locks, and elevator operations are functioning correctly, etc.). Manage vendor relationships and contracts for outsourced maintenance services, seeking bids and developing RFP’s as necessary while following the Agency Procurement Procedures and budget constraints. Manage contract custodial services, ensuring facilities are clean, safe, and compliant with all relevant regulations and standards. Manage building security ensuring facilities are being monitored and are secure, including managing all after-hours building access and alarms. Manage the Agency landscaping and grounds needs (including landscaping contracts) and the repair and maintenance of parking lots and facilities. Responsible for staff and building security (internally and externally), including appropriate building/floor/room access, oversight of cameras, and controls. Includes the ID security card system, the camera security system, outdoor lighting system, and door access system. Coordinate with other Agency departments in the review and update of organization wide emergency response protocols and drills.

Requirements

  • Requires a bachelor’s degree from a four-year university (preferred fields include Business Administration, Accounting, Facilities Management, Public Administration, or a related field); a minimum of five years of progressively responsible experience in procurement, facilities management, or a combination of both; and at least three years of supervisory or team lead experience, preferably overseeing procurement, maintenance, or facilities staff.
  • Certified by the State of Oklahoma as a Procurement Officer (CPO) or willing to pass CPO certification testing within the first 6 months of employment.
